39  Other / Beginners & Help / Re: Do you know what is a blockchain...? on: July 24, 2018, 11:27:35 AM
I want to know whether what is a blockchain technology...? If you know, please explain as simple as possible.... 
The blockchain is the digital and decentralized ledger that records all transactions. Every time someone buys and sells digital coins on a decentralized exchange, a ledger records that transaction.
